About agriculture in Gesi
Gesi is located in the Karaman province of Turkey, situated on the high Anatolian plateau. The landscape around this settlement is characterized by vast plains and rolling hills, typical of Central Anatolia. The rural area is framed by distant mountain ranges, providing a rugged yet fertile backdrop for traditional farming communities.
The region is well-known for its productive orchards and grain fields. Agriculture in this part of Karaman focuses heavily on apple production, which is a major economic driver. Additionally, farmers cultivate hardy cereal crops like wheat and barley, while the surrounding pastures support sheep and goat herding, reflecting the area's deep-rooted pastoral traditions.
For agronomists and seasonal workers, Gesi offers opportunities primarily during the harvest seasons. The peak demand occurs in late summer and autumn for fruit picking and grain harvesting. Workers can expect a continental climate with hot summers, and jobs often involve modern irrigation management or traditional livestock care in a welcoming rural environment.
